I liked the premise for this one -- it felt like a dwarf coming-of-age story that I hadn't read before -- but the book itself was disappointing. The lead characters all felt like stereotypes -- there's the angry one, the shy one, the one being judged by the color of her skin, the rebel ... and none of them ever develop beyond those stereotypes. By the end I was mostly reading around them (and being grateful that this was only a novella)
